Flexible circuit board can be divided into two types: adhesive flexible board and non adhesive flexible board according to the combination of base material and copper foil . among , Flexibility of non adhesive flexible circuit board 、 Adhesion between copper foil and substrate 、 The flatness and other parameters of the pad are better than those with glue , Therefore, the price of adhesive free flexible board is more expensive than that of adhesive flexible board .

We know flexibility pcb It can be bent , It is usually used when bending is required , If the design or process is unreasonable , Easy to produce microcracks 、 Open welding and other defects . Single layer flexible pcb It belongs to the simplest flexible circuit board , Raw materials are purchased in two ways : Substrate + Transparent adhesive + Copper foil and protective film + Transparent adhesive . By etching the copper foil and other processes, the required circuit can be obtained ; The protective film shall be drilled to expose the corresponding pad . After cleaning the two, use the rolling method to combine the two , The exposed pad part is protected by electroplating gold or tin , This is how the big board is made . In general, it is necessary to punch small circuit boards into corresponding shapes .

 

Of course , There are also those that do not require a protective film to directly print a solder mask on the copper foil , The mechanical strength of the circuit board will be poor , But the production cost is relatively low , This method is generally used in those occasions where the strength requirements are not high and the price requirements are low .
